Review - What Happens At Charlie's Wedding by VelvetButterfly

What Happens at Charlie's Wedding by velvetbutterfly

Fed up of reading AH Edward/Bella stories all the time? Yeah, I was a little bit, too. That isn't to say that I still love our canon pair, but when searching for a new story to read, I must admit I was looking for a different pairing.

When I came across this story, I was intrigued by the Carlisle/Bella pairing. After watching Twilight and New Moon, there was no doubt that Peter Facinelli, who plays Carlisle, was what some may consider a DILF (Dad I'd Like to Fuck). There have been many story attempts where Edward is the older man (yes, Unexpectedly and His Darkest Realms both feature this character) but I simply could not imagine Edward being Bella's father's age. Therefore Carlisle was a perfect person to base the forty year-old best man that twenty-three year-old Bella falls for.

The Carlisle/Bella relationship begins with Bella and her best friend Alice returning to Forks for Bella's father Charlie's wedding to the beautiful Esme. Carlisle is Esme's brother in this fic, so he stays in Forks to be Charlie's best man and to be there for his sister's big day. Carlisle is the sexy surgeon of course, and Bella is the hot young 23 year old who has just broken up from her long term idiot boyfriend James (standard). The immediate sexual tension heats up rapidly and before they know it, turns into a secret passionate relationship.

However, this isn't to say that everything is hunkydory from then on. As the actual wedding draws closer, Carlisle's son, Edward and his friend Jasper also travel to Forks and surprise surprise, Edward also becomes infatuated with Bella and pursues her until no end. And then, one begins to wonder whether it really is a Carlisle/Bella story after all.

Despite the awesome smut and fluff that VB provides us, there is something else in the story line which really drew me in and seperates this fic from most of the others that I've read is the father/son relationship between Carlisle and Edward. There's evident hate on Edward's part towards Carlisle and actually Edward's attraction to Bella isn't all what it seems. There are unresolved family issues between them that are absolutely heartbreaking and the emotions that are captured here - a father's unconditional love for his son, the malicious ploys and lies told by Edward just to get his father's attention, and mature-for-her-age Bella's support for the man that she ends up loving.

I found this story completely fulfilling to read. It was a (hot!) emotional rollercoaster throughout, and I really found myself becoming closer to the characters. I enjoyed the excitement of never knowing what was going to happen next, which is something that I do find rare, nowadays. The only thing that frustrated me about this story was the slow updates (but I don't want to be hypocritical) however, now there is only one chapter left to go and an epilogue, so updates shouldn't be a problem. If you want to read something different, something intense, something thoroughly enjoyable, then I suggest you get on this on straightaway.
